#1e2191 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1e2191 is composed of 11.8% red, 12.9%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 79.3% cyan, 77.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 238.4 degrees, a saturation of 65.7% and a lightness of 34.3%. #1e2191 color hex could be obtained by blending #3c42ff with #000023.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

#1e2191 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1e2191 has RGB values of R:30, G:33,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0.79, M:0.77, Y:0,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 1974673.

Shades and Tints of #1e2191
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03030f is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#1e2191
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#54545b is the less saturated color, while #0307ac is the most saturated one.
